Dynamics 365 for Operations (formerly Dynamics AX) has a fresh and intuitive user interface that can be customised to fit your needs. Here are 15 simple but useful tips to help you make the most of your Dynamics 365 user experience.
Microsoft lays out the licencing for Dynamics 365 in a labyrinthine 191-page document and several supplementary documents. By analysing and cross-referencing these various documents we are able to provide an accessible summary of available licencing options.
Microsoft Flow is a new cloud-hosted service, created for the automation of business operations and day-to-day activities across user apps and services, including Dynamics 365, Office 365, Dropbox, Slack and many others.
Asset Management Power BI reports will provide CFOs and Operations management with deep insights into fixed assets, including acquisitions, book value, and depreciation.
The concept of artificial intelligence (AI) is nothing new to business management software, but until now the reality has lagged considerably behind the promise.
Microsoft Dynamics AX 7 arrived barely six months ago, is it already time to show it the door?
Looking at the documentation provided by Microsoft for installing Enterprise Portal, it should be an easy task, but sometimes it requires a little change in the order and options suggested by Microsoft.
In the first part we installed Enterprise Portal on Dynamics AX and we should have it working, but there is more.
This is a continuation of the cumulative updates installation guide. In this part I will focus on installing updates on a Live environment.
The difficulty of installing cumulative updates depends on how much customisation was done in the Client system. The relationship is quite easy: the more customisation, the harder it is, and the more time required to investigate and test issues.
When running report connected with SSAS users get message “Either the user, <user>, does not have access to the <database> database, or the database does not exist.”.
When running report connected with SSAS users get message “No such host is known” or “A connection attempt failed because the connected party did not properly respond after a period of time, or established connection failed because connected host has failed to respond <host or IP>”.
Like any business relationship, that between software vendor and client is a balance of trust and circumspection.
In previous part of blog I introduced the way of preparing tables in order to track data using date effective framework. This part is focusing on general operations with data inside date effective tables we prepared last time.
The new Microsoft Dynamics AX 7 is packed full of functionality for financial and project management.
Users of the new Dynamics AX 7 enjoy a fresh, modern and productive user experience.
The new Dynamics AX 7 is the business management system for the mobile and cloud age.
Choosing a new ERP system entails a significant investment of time and resources. Excellence in the following three areas have convinced businesses to choose Microsoft Dynamics over Oracle applications.
Choosing a new ERP system entails a significant investment of time and resources. Excellence in the following three areas have convinced businesses to choose Dynamics over Sage.
Although there are many different types of business software in the marketplace, enterprise resource planning (ERP) solutions are favored by businesses of all sizes and in nearly any industry sector.
Enterprise resource planning (ERP) solutions have evolved over the years to address changes in business functions, marketplace conditions, and customer demands.
Using inheritance patterns or implementing an interfaces gives us quite a few advantages, one of which is undoubtedly the property of the inclusion polymorphism.
Inheritance is one of the most if not the most important OOP concept. If implemented properly it should keep us safe from the unnecessary code duplication.
Companies often take the time and effort to deploy a powerful enterprise resource planning (ERP) solution, such as Microsoft Dynamics AX, yet avoid the occasional updates.
X++ programming language is a class based object oriented programming language and it allows developers to use abstract types.
There are three method accessibility modifiers in X++ language. It is well known knowledge of their purpose, as they are common for many programming languages.
If we need to initialise or validate data contract members’ values we can use two dedicated interfaces for that. They are named SysOperationInitializable and SysOperationValidatable.
As you might already know, there are a few minigames in Microsoft Dynamics AX to be found, like tutorial_Tetris and tutorial_Memory but there is no minesweeper and that is a shame.
The problem with blank pages occurs when you try to print the report or save it in the pdf file.
ANEGIS is the all-in-one IT solution provider for your business. Using the powerful Dynamics AX ERP solution by Microsoft, we analyse, diagnose, identify gaps, develop, deliver and support your projects.
Many businesses rely on an enterprise resource planning (ERP) solution to gain control and visibility throughout their operations, from the front office and into the back warehouse.
In previous article we created form with list panels allowing us to specify which of suppliers need to be marked as temporary vendors.
In Dynamics AX there is no standard feature to serialise/ de-serialise data to XML file based on an XSD schema.
Drag and drop can be achieved by using different styles on form like: tree control or list panel control as those types of approach can be very easy from development perspective sometime they can be not so user friendly.
Let’s assume that we want to have a query which will return the same records like following select statement:
There are many enterprise resource planning (ERP) solutions in today’s marketplace and Microsoft Dynamics AX rates high amongst the most comprehensive systems.
When we are importing data using DIXF framework – during get staging data process – following error could be thrown:
Views in Microsoft Dynamics AX 2012 are basically virtual tables which contents are defined by one or more sources of data.
The following error can be seen when using insert_recordset together with outer joins:
As you might notice already there is nothing that much annoying as well hidden run time error in the code that you written.
Sometimes after compilation you can get objects marked as changed in USR layer, but when you compare them with lower layer there are no changes.
Today I will show you how to use fieldId2pname and where in the standard it is being used.
In this short part of blog I will cover querying the data from code using select statements and code or application queries.
Dynamics AX 2012 uses full-text indexes maintained by Full-Text Engine for SQL Server.
Today I would like to show you three useful approaches to count elapsed time, inside the Dynamics AX 2012. I will also perform simple comparison between the methods.
Developers as default have a system administrator privileges so they can access all system functionality without any restrictions.
There are plenty of problems in AX 2012 in synchronising elements with TFS, especially when multiple developers are working on isolated environments and adding new code frequently.
In Dynamics AX 2012 there is a simple way to add custom code snippets and have them always by your side whenever you want them.
In Dynamics AX is very often needed to create standard class methods like construct, main, parm methods etc. In this post I’ll show you how to create them the fastest way using Dynamics AX built-in functionality.
Table browser is a widely used tool for viewing table data directly from Microsoft Dynamics AX development workspace. A simple, grid-based form presents selected records from a particular table.
Sometimes we have a need to follow data changes during some period of time. In order to achieve this during development in Dynamics AX 2012 we might want to use date effective framework.
Sometimes there is a need to refresh the calling form’s data source(s) after the operation. For this reason task on the form could be used.
If there is a need to extend data produced for AIF export, i.e. from tables related to the root data source of AIF query, instead of adding data source(s) to the query we can simply extend the AxABC class with additional parameters. Below is the quick guide how to do it.
Creation of form based on inheritance tables without “Specifying type of new record” dialog box.
Sometimes there is a need to add new feature to standard context menu. Let’s assume that we want in a quick way change the developer’s startup project.
In Microsoft Dynamics AX 2012 is a standard functionality to rename Primary Key. It renames primary key in master table and all allowed corresponding tables.
In part 1 we have created and deployed Service. (AttributeTableConfigService). Now we need to create XML file from .csv that can be compiled with AIF schema. That can be done as it was already mentioned in part 1 by using .NET assembly transformation.
X++ supports set – based manipulation on the database. There are three set-based operators available in Microsoft Dynamics AX 2012.
So far we have created and deployed Service and created the transformation, we are almost there, now we need to put this together and create inbound port.
Welcome to the three part tutorial on how to import .csv file into the Microsoft Dynamics AX 2012.
SysTableBrowser form or simply Table browser is form widely used from developers within the development workspace in Dynamics AX.
Almost every production company has some secret recipe that needs to be visible only for specific group of people inside the company.
Quicksort is efficient sorting algorithm which is useful for sorting any data structures that have some sort of key. In this article I’ll show how to create basic quicksort algorithm in X++ for containers containing numbers.
When implementing Retail for Dynamics AX you could have a lot of different retail channels and with it a lot of different messages that need to communicate with Dynamics AX.
ANEGIS is pleased to announce the launch of its updated website: www.ax-dynamics.com. The new site has been completely rebuilt on the Webflow platform, dramatically improving loading times and usability.
PIPOL welcomes a new partnership with ANEGIS – a company at the very forefront of Microsoft Dynamics AX advanced development and vertical market expertise.
Microsoft, today, recognised ANEGIS Consulting’s “…commitment, expertise, and the ability to succeed” by awarding the gold Cloud Platform competency.
ANEGIS Consulting, specialists in Microsoft Dynamics AX, announced today their membership of the International Association of Microsoft Channel Partners (IAMCP). ANEGIS join IAMCP as a UK Premier member.
The Microsoft CSP program enables ANEGIS to manage a customer’s complete Azure lifecycle. By offering managed Azure solutions, customers can take advantage of cloud services while ANEGIS maintains the entire billing process and directly manages the support.
Cumulative updates CU8 and CU9 for Microsoft Dynamics AX 2012 R3 were successfully deployed on time and on budget.
ANEGIS will be at stand 165 (next to the Microsoft Solutions Experience) at Convergence 2015 EMEA in Barcelona, Spain, 30 November – 2 December.